Subclass of `Curve` that represents a curve per amp.
Parameters
----------
amp_name_list : iterable of `str`
The name of the amp for each entry
wavelength : `astropy.units.Quantity`
Wavelength values for this curve
efficiency : `astropy.units.Quantity`
Quantum efficiency values for this curve
metadata : `dict`
Dictionary of metadata for this curve

Interplate the curve at the specified wavelength(s).
Parameters
----------
wavelengths : `astropy.units.Quantity`
The wavelength values for the curve.
values : `astropy.units.Quantity`
The y-values for the curve.
wavelength : `astropy.units.Quantity`
The wavelength(s) at which to make the interpolation.
kind : `str`
The type of interpolation to do. See documentation for
`scipy.interpolate.interp1d` for accepted values.
Returns
-------
value : `astropy.units.Quantity`
Interpolated value(s)
